Development of new gas network in such cases seems to be expensive, needs land expropriation, time, resources and closing of the traffic, etc. Could, for example make local gas storage for each building and establish a smaller and organized local gas networks for one or several buildings using special pipes placed along building's facade and could deliver gas to each and every household within the building(s)? Something similar I have already seen in Japan, where a special company is responsible for gas distribution for such small local grids (one or several buildings closely placed or even a small block of buildings or houses) by means of trucks that deliver on regular basis to each local storage specific amount of gas cylinders, replacing empty ones with new ones. Can somebody provide me with more information on establishing and operation of such distribution system lof natural gas or city gas to final customers? Thank you.
